`
Thomas会Coding
  • 浏览: 96656 次
  • 性别: Icon_minigender_1
  • 来自: 北京
社区版块
存档分类
最新评论

servlet学习笔记(4)--listener

 
阅读更多

使用Listener只需要两个步骤:
①:定义Listener实现类。
②:通过annotation或在web.xml文件中配置Listener
与AWT事件编程完全相似,监听不同web事件的监听器也不相同。常用的Web事件监听器接口
①:ServletContextListener:用于监听Web应用的启动和关闭
②:ServletContextAttributeListener:用于监听ServletContext范围内属性的改变。
③:ServletRequestListener:用于监听用户请求。
④:ServletRequestAttributeListener:用于监听ServletRequest范围内属性的改变。
⑤:HttpSessionListener:用于监听用户Session的开始和结束。
⑥:HttpSessionAttributeListener:用于监听HttpSession范围内属性的改变。
ServletContextListener用于监听Web应用的启动和关闭。该接口包含如下两个方法:
①:contextInitialized(ServletContextEvent sce):启动web应用时,系统调用Listener的该方法。
②:contextDestoryed(ServletContextEvent sce):关闭Web应用时,系统调用Listener的该方法。

 

分享到:
评论

相关推荐

    JSP&Servlet学习笔记.pdf

    由于这部分内容是电子书中的学习笔记,电子书的内容并未直接给出,因此只能根据电子书的标题“JSP&Servlet学习笔记”和描述来推测可能涉及的知识点,而没有具体的电子书内容可以分析。如需进一步学习,建议查阅相关...

    jsp/servlet个人学习笔记

    4. **Servlet** Servlet 是一个 Java 类,用于扩展服务器的功能,特别是在处理 HTTP 请求和响应上。它接收客户端的请求,处理业务逻辑,然后返回响应。Servlet 需要实现 `javax.servlet.Servlet` 接口,最常用的是 ...

    Servlet学习笔记5

    ### Servlet学习笔记5 #### 一、Servlet与Filter的基本概念及使用 在Web开发中,Servlet作为Java EE标准的一部分,在处理HTTP请求时扮演着至关重要的角色。而在Servlet的应用过程中,Filter是一个非常重要的组件,...

    JSP Servlet 学习笔记源码

    本学习笔记源码提供了全面的学习资源,涵盖了这两个技术的基础到高级应用,旨在帮助开发者深入理解并熟练掌握JSP和Servlet。 1. **JSP基础**: JSP是一种服务器端的脚本语言,它将HTML、CSS、JavaScript与Java代码...

    servlet学习笔记

    ### servlet学习笔记详解 #### Tomcat介绍 **Tomcat服务器**是基于Sun公司的JSWDK(Java Servlet and Web Development Kit)发展而来的杰出Servlet/JSP容器。作为Apache-Jakarta项目的一部分,Tomcat不仅能够执行...

    Servlet初学必备,精华笔记

    在本“Servlet初学必备,精华笔记”中,我们将深入探讨Servlet的基本概念、生命周期、部署与配置,以及常用API的使用。 1. **Servlet基本概念** Servlet是一个Java类,它遵循Servlet API规范,由Web服务器加载并...

    servlet学习笔记_监听器.doc

    <listener-class>全限定类名</listener-class> </listener> ``` 监听器提供了灵活的方式来响应Web应用程序中的事件,而无需在每个Servlet中都写入相同的代码,从而提高了代码的复用性和可维护性。通过监听器,...

    Servlet&JSP学习笔记源代码

    在"Servlet&JSP学习笔记源代码"中,林信良教授通过实例讲解了这两项技术的基础和进阶知识。这些源代码是在Eclipse集成开发环境中创建的,Eclipse是Java开发的主流工具,支持丰富的插件,使得开发、调试和部署Servlet...

    javaweb 学习笔记

    ### JavaWeb 学习笔记知识点总结 #### 一、JavaWeb 概念及组成 - **定义**: JavaWeb 是一种基于 Java 技术构建 Web 应用的方式,它利用 Java 的强大功能来处理 HTTP 请求并生成动态网页内容。 - **组成部分**: - ...

    Servlet&JSP;学习笔记源代码

    这份"Servlet&JSP学习笔记源代码"是由林信良编著,提供了丰富的实例代码,旨在帮助学习者深入理解这两种技术。 Servlet是Java编程语言的一个接口,允许Java代码与HTTP服务器进行交互。它扩展了服务器的功能,使得...

    Jsp_Servlet学习课堂笔记

    **JSP(JavaServer Pages)和Servlet是Java Web开发中的两个核心技术,它们在构建动态Web应用程序方面发挥着关键作用。...通过阅读这些笔记,你可以系统地学习这两门技术,并将它们应用于实际项目中。

    jsd1906 达内 07-Servlet.rar

    在"jsd1906 达内 07-Servlet.rar"这个压缩包中,包含了关于Servlet的学习笔记和源码,这些都是深入理解Servlet技术的重要资料。 1. **Servlet生命周期** Servlet的生命周期包括加载、初始化、服务、销毁四个阶段。...

    B站韩顺平2011最细servlet笔记全

    "B站韩顺平2011最细servlet笔记全"是韩顺平老师在2011年发布的关于Servlet的详细学习资料,涵盖了Servlet的基础到高级应用,是学习Servlet的宝贵资源。 Servlet主要知识点包括: 1. **Servlet基础**:了解Servlet...

    Maven 构建SpringMVC项目学习笔记

    <listener-class>org.springframework.web.context.ContextLoaderListener</listener-class> </listener> ``` - `DispatcherServlet`配置示例: ```xml <servlet> <servlet-name>dispatcher</servlet-name> ...

    OpenEjb使用笔记--让Tomcat可以部署EJB

    Tomcat作为流行的Servlet和JSP容器,它并不直接支持EJB。但通过集成OpenEJB,可以在Tomcat中部署和运行EJB。OpenEjb提供了一个轻量级的EJB容器,可以在不牺牲性能的前提下,使Tomcat具备处理EJB的能力。 以下是如何...

    day04-Tomcat&Servlet入门-讲义.zip

    【描述】"day04-Tomcat&Servlet入门-讲义.zip"暗示这是一份教学材料,可能包含第四天课程的学习笔记或讲义,专注于初学者如何开始使用Tomcat和Servlet进行Web开发。学习者将通过这份资料了解到如何配置和管理Tomcat...

    JAVA WEB学习笔记

    【JAVA WEB学习笔记】 Java Web是Java技术在Web开发领域中的应用,涵盖了从服务器端编程到客户端交互的各种技术。这份学习笔记将带你深入理解Java Web的核心概念和实践技巧。 1. **Servlet与JSP** - Servlet是...

    springMVC学习笔记

    ### SpringMVC学习笔记 #### 一、SpringMVC配置详解 **1.1 配置SpringMVC分派器及映射** SpringMVC框架的核心组件之一是`DispatcherServlet`,它作为前端控制器,负责接收请求并将请求分发到合适的处理器上。为了...

    servlet的相关笔记及代码示例

    通过学习这些笔记和代码示例,你可以更好地理解Servlet如何接收和响应HTTP请求,以及如何与其他Web组件(如JSP、Filter和Listener)协同工作。在实际项目中,掌握Servlet技术能够帮助你构建高效、灵活的动态Web应用...

Global site tag (gtag.js) - Google Analytics